Vocabulary : Overpressure to Overquell

Overpressure : Excessive pressure or urging.
Overprize : Toprize excessively; to overvalue.
Overproduction : Excessive production; supply beyond the demand.
Overprompt : Too prompt; too ready or eager; precipitate.
Overproof : Containing more alcohol than proof spirit; stronger than proof spirit; that is, containing more than 49.3 per cent by weight of alcohol.
Overproportion : To make of too great proportion.
Overproud : Exceedingly or unduly proud.
Overprovident : Too provident.
Overprovoke : To provoke excessively.
Overquell : To quell or subdue completely.
